8-K: FDA Flags Novo Nordisk Facility, Impacting Scholar Rock

Summary

  • Novo Nordisk informed Scholar Rock Holding Corporation on October 10, 2025, that the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has classified the inspection of Catalent Indiana, LLC as 'official action indicated' (OAI).
  • This OAI classification follows a Form FDA 483 issued to Catalent Indiana, LLC on July 14, 2025.
  • Catalent Indiana, LLC is a facility owned by Novo Nordisk.

Comparison to Industry Standards

  • An 'Official Action Indicated' (OAI) classification by the FDA is a serious regulatory finding, indicating that objectionable conditions were found and regulatory action is warranted. This is a more severe outcome than a 'Voluntary Action Indicated' (VAI) or 'No Action Indicated' (NAI).
  • Such classifications can lead to various enforcement actions, including Warning Letters, import alerts, or even consent decrees, which are generally considered below industry best practices for manufacturing quality and compliance.
  • Comparable situations in the industry have seen companies like Teva Pharmaceutical Industries Ltd. or Mylan N.V. face significant operational and financial challenges due to similar regulatory issues at their manufacturing sites or those of their partners, leading to product shortages or delays.
